2 Bodies Found in Angeles Forest

The bodies of a man shot to death and a teenager were found in the Angeles National Forest by hikers and a motorist Friday in separate incidents, authorities said.

The body of the man, described only as “an adult,” was found at about 5 p.m. beside Big Tujunga Canyon Road between county Fire Department Camp 15 and the Big Tujunga ranger station, said Deputy Bob Killeen, a spokesman for the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department.

“He was apparently shot to death,” Killeen said. The body was found partially buried near a stream by a motorist, authorities said.

The body of the teenager, believed to have been between 16 and 18 years old, was found by hikers at about 1 p.m. in a rural area off San Gabriel Canyon Road.

“The identity and cause of death will be determined by the coroner,” Killeen said.
